Book excerpt: Excerpt from The Peak District of Derbyshire and Neighbouring Counties Definition of the Peak District. "Can yon tell me which is the Peak?" asked a gentleman whom we once found surveying with an unsatisfied expression of countenance the prospect from the Ordnance cairn on Axe Edge. "With pleasure ..." we began. A man who was writing a guide book to the Peak district could surely have no difficulty in pointing out which was the Peak, especially from a viewpoint commanding the greater part of it. A difficulty there is, however, and it is two-fold - natural and artificial. Natural, because except the little pimple which forms the summit of Win Hill and the two or three abrupt little limestone crags rising from the upper valley of the Dove, there is nothing whatever in the whole panorama from Axe Edge to correspond with the Johnsonian definition of a peak as a "sharply-pointed hill." There is scarcely a hill-country in Britain which has fewer peaks than the Peak itself. A more appropriate name would be the "Cop" - a word signifying a rounded hill as opposed to a peak, and actually occurring in one or two instances in or near the district: e. g. - Mow Cop, Wardlow Hay Cop. - It seems to be of the same origin as the Dutch "Kop" and the Latin "Caput." Then, artificially or politically - whichever it be - the geography of the district has got strangely mixed up. The area described in this book includes the whole of the hill - country of North Derbyshire and such parts of the adjacent counties as physically belong to it: - the basins, to wit, of the Derwent, the Wye, the Dove, the Dane, and the Goyt. This definition, however, is purely arbitrary. Neither the Ordnance surveyors nor the local authorities support it. Book excerpt: Excerpt from Vegetation of the Peak District The study of vegetation in the British Isles, begun by the late Robert Smith, is being vigorously prosecuted by the members of the British Vegetation Committee. Already, several vegetation maps and memoirs have been published of parts of the central and northern Pennines, Scotland, Ireland, and Somerset by W.G. Smith, Lewis, Pethybridge, Praeger, Rankin, and myself, in addition to several minor publications by these and other members. Whilst this book was going through the press, Tansley sTypes of British Vegetation appeared, where, for the first time, a sketch of the plant formations and plant associations of the whole of the British Isles is given. Several vegetation maps, of Hampshire, the Isle of Wight, Norfolk, north-eastern Yorkshire, Lanarkshire, and other districts, have been finished by various members of the Vegetation Committee, but cannot be published at present owing to lack of funds. The present volume and the accompanying maps owe their publication to the generosity of the Royal Society and the Royal Geographical Society, whom I take the present opportunity of thanking on my own behalf and on that of British phytogeographers and ecologists in general. I fear, however, that, until government recognition is taken of the botanical survey of the country, publication of this kind of work will continue to languish. The present work is the result of a botanical survey of the Peak District of the southern Pennines begun in January, 1903. In preparing the vegetation maps, the Ordnance maps on the scale of six inches to the mile(1: 10560)were used for field work. Book excerpt: Excerpt from The Peak District Throughout the year this valley never fails to suggest a foreign country: in the blackness of mid winter one might believe oneself in Norway; in spring and summer one is curiously reminded of Switzer land; in autumn, when the foliage glows marvellously, one might be looking upon some fanciful picture done by a southern painter with a passion for vivid colour. To the right flows the Derwent, with clear waters tranquil before the crossing of a white weir, or churning merrily between great boulders.
